Abstract
Fe2O3로 0.90 내지 1.90%의 전체 산화철; 0.002 내지 0.025%의 Co; 0.0010 내지 0.0060%의 Se; 및 0.1 내지 2.0%의 TiO2을 함유하는 착색제로부터 제조되는, 4㎜콘트롤 두께의 광원 A(LTA)를 사용한 경우, 10.0 내지 60.0%의 광투과도, 25.0% 미만의 자외선 투과도, 50.0% 미만의 적외선 투과도, 및 6% 미만의 자극 순도를 갖는 흡열의 무채 회색 내지 녹색의 소다-석회-유리.
그러한 조성물을 갖는 플랫 유리 제품은 트럭 또는 자동차에서 사생활 보호 유리 또는 선루프 제품으로 사용하기에 특별히 적합하다.

Claims (9)
- 기본 유리 조성으로, 미량의 용융 및 정련 보조제를 함유할 수 있으며, 65 내지 75%의 SiO2, 10 내지 18%의 Na2O, 5 내지 15%의 CaO, 3 내지 5%의 MgO, 0 내지 5%의 Al2O3, 및 0 내지 5%의 K2O와 함께, 기본적으로 Fe2O3로 0.90 내지 1.90중량%의 전체 산화철; Co로서 0.002 내지 0.025중량%의 산화코발트; Se로 0.0010 내지 0.0060중량%의 셀레늄; 및 TiO2로 0.1 내지 2.0%의 산화티타늄으로 이루어지는 착색제를 함유하며, 4㎜ 콘트롤 두께의 유리에서 광원 A(LTA)를 사용한 경우, 10.0 내지 60.0%의 광투과도, 25.0% 미만의 자외선 투과도, 50.0% 미만의 적외선 투과도, 광원 C를 사용한 경우, 480 내지 575.5㎚ 사이의 주파장, 및 6.0% 미만의 자극 순도를 갖는 흡열의 무채 회색 내지 녹색의 유리 조성물.
- 제1항에 있어서, 상기 조성물에 존재하는 SO3이 약 0.1 내지 0.3 중량%인 유리 조성물.
- 제1항에 있어서, 상기 가시 투과도는 약 16 내지 20%인 유리 조성물.
- 제1항에 있어서, 상기 자외선 투과도가 약 5 내지 10%이고, 적외선 투과도가 약 8 내지 19%인 유리 조성물.
- 제1항에 있어서, 상기 주파장이 약 488 내지 560㎚인 유리 조성물.
- 제1항에 있어서, FeO/Fe2O3으로서의 전체 산화철은 0.15 내지 0.30인 유리 조성물.
- 기본 유리 조성으로, 미량의 용융 및 정련 보조제를 함유할 수 있으며, 65 내지 75%의 SiO2, 10 내지 18%의 Na2O, 5 내지 15%의 CaO, 3 내지 5%의 MgO, 0 내지 5%의 Al2O3, 및 0 내지 5%의 K2O와 함께, 기본적으로 Fe2O3로 1.2 내지 1.85중량%의 전체 산화철; Co로서 0.0130 내지 0.0190중량%의 산화코발트; Se로 0.0010 내지 0.0040중량%의 셀레늄; 및 TiO2로 0.10 내지 0.50%의 산화티타늄으로 이루어지는 착색제를 함유하는 유리 조성물로, 4㎜ 콘트롤 두께의 유리에서 광원 A(LTA)를 사용한 경우, 16.0 내지 20.0%의 광투과도, 10.0% 미만의 자외선 투과도, 19.0% 미만의 적외선 투과도, 광원 C를 사용한 경우, 488 및 560㎚ 사이의 주파장, 및 6.0% 미만의 자극 순도를 갖는 흡열의 무채 회색 내지 녹색의 착색 유리 조성물.
- 제1항의 유리 조성물로부터 만들어진 자동차 및 건축용 유리.
